A Vacancy at Manchester University NHS Foundation Trust. Are you organised, methodical, with excellent communication and team workings skills? We require a helpful and reliable team assistant to provide a top class admin service for a busy and dynamic health visiting team. This role is Band 3 Team Assistant, supporting the Health Visitor Teams at Cornerstones. The successful candidate will need a good eye for detail and know the importance of working in a confidential environment. The ideal candidate will be someone who enjoys helping others and is flexible to support the changing requirements service. Indeed, you will require excellent interpersonal skills and will be used to communicating effectively at all levels and with different audiences.
We are Manchester Local Care Organisation - an exciting, new public sector organisation that is bringing together NHS community health services and social care services in the city. We’re driven by the aim of improving the health of local people in Manchester by working across organisational boundaries. We are looking for a candidate with a positive attitude, flexibility and ability to work with staff and service users under own initiative, but can also work as a team. You will be responsible for updating and inputting data on to the EMIS System, liaising with health professionals, children's services and other agencies ensuring all filing of manual and electronic records are kept up to date and accurate.
MFT is one of the largest NHS Trust In England with a turnover of over £3bn & is on a different scale than most other NHS Trusts. We’re creating an exceptional integrated health & social care system for the 1 million patients who rely on our services every year. Bringing together 10 hospitals & community services from across Manchester, Trafford & beyond, we champion collaborative working & transformation, encouraging our 30,000 workforce to pursue their most ambitious goals.
We’ve also created a digitally enabled organisation to improve clinical quality, patient & staff experience, operational effectiveness & driving research, and innovation through the introduction of Hive; our Electronic Patient Record system which launched in September 2022. Responsibilities
* Updating and inputting data on to the EMIS System
* Liaising with health professionals, children’s services and other agencies
* Ensuring all filing of manual and electronic records are kept up to date and accurate
* Being organized and methodical with excellent communication skills and telephone manner
* Communicating at all levels while maintaining client/patient confidentiality
* Demonstrating an investigative mind and self-motivation to work in a busy environment
Qualifications and attributes
* Strong eye for detail and commitment to confidentiality
* Excellent interpersonal skills and ability to communicate effectively with diverse audiences
* Flexible to support changing requirements and capable of working on own initiative or as part of a team
* Experience with data entry and use of EMIS or similar systems is desirable
